    pf albino oat grain

    I'm trying oat grains as a substrate and so far it seems to be working pretty well.
    Aprox 3 quarts of vermiculite was mixed with 3 quarts of oat grain colonized with a clone of the PF albino.
    I had to much water in the vermiculite so it took a little longer for it to colonize.
    I threw on a thin verm casing when it was about 90% done.
    I'll keep this updated
